LDAP User Smart Label not Removing
I have a User LDAP Label that looks at group membership to block access to our User Console installers. Trouble is if a user is removed from the security group, the label is not removed after the next Active Directory discovery. The labels get added with no issue. I have 5 of these for different software groups. Here is an example of 1 of them.
(memberOf=CN=KACE_Project,OU=KACE Groups,OU=Groups,OU=company,DC=domain,DC=net)
Any ideas where I've gone wrong or if this is something to do with KACE?

LDAP imports not being able to update roles nor labels is a major issue for me as well. Here is the feature request on uservoice: https://kace.uservoice.com/forums/82699-k1000/suggestions/2173655-dynamic-ldap-lookups-to-assign-users-to-roles
They are not evaluated on import of a new user, they are not evaluated on updating user via import, they are not evaluated when the user sends in an email... and not evaluated when something happens on the AD side...
evluated=checking for updates\changes
